Structured finance market round up: Calyon’s new structured head

Benjamin Jacquard has been appointed global head of structured credit markets at Calyon, replacing Loïc Fery, formerly head of credit markets, who left the bank in September. Fery was forced out, along with several other senior officials in Calyon’s credit markets business, after a $250 million loss in credit indices trading. With a new leader, the French bank will hope that its newly named structured credit markets business will fare better. Jacquard ran the correlation book and was head of credit structuring at Bank of America before joining Calyon as global head of credit market trading six months ago.
